Chateauneuf Du Pape

Châteauneuf-du-Pape is known for a full-bodied profile with a mix of ripe red and black fruit flavours, often accompanied by notes of garrigue (herbs like thyme and rosemary), pepper, and earthy or savoury undertones like leather or game. You can expect to find notes of spice (like vanilla and clove) and toasted oak, with a warm, concentrated mid-palate and a long, smooth finish.
